It took screenwriter-producer-director Ryan Nelson seven years to turn his short Mercy Christmas into a full-length feature, but it was worth the wait. This unusual addition to the all-American Christmas movie genre (think How the Grinch Stole Christmas, The Polar Express or A Christmas Carol) charms the viewer with its unique mix of spine-tingling scares and hilarious humor.

It’s impossible to talk about culture in Belgium without mentioning the Centre for Fine Arts located in Brussels. Whether it comes to exhibitions, concerts, theater performances, movies or projects concerning literature and architecture, BOZAR will always put originality and innovation first. They prove to keep a finger on the pulse with their varied and sophisticated programme. Besides emphasizing the importance of creation, quality and a rich artistic offering, BOZAR is especially concerned about the total experience of the visitors.
